Bug Description

I am trying to set alarms and desktop notifications for some of the sensors.

* <Right-click> on a sensor in the sensors table in the graph.
* On the context menu, click on "Preferences".
* Click the "Alarms" tab.

The high and low limits in the GUI allow for up to 3 digit numbers. But, for fan speed, 3 digit numbers are too few.

My CPU fan speed, during normal operation, typically exceeds 7000 RPM -- a 4 digit number. The case fans generally run at speed from 1000 RPM to 2300 RPM. As I write this, the GPU fan is running at about 4000 RPM.

This has an easy workaround: Edit /home/marathon/.psensor/psensor.cfg directly using a text editor.
